Broken spring mechanism is another reason of stuck UPVC door. To test whether the spring mechanism on your door is broken take the latch off the door and press it down with your finger. If the spring mechanism does not fully spring back after pressing it down with your finger, it is likely that it's damaged and you need to replace it.
